AhlulBayt News Agency: A group of Iranian athletes, accompanied by Minister of Sports and Youth Ahmad Donyamali, visited Imam Khomeini’s mausoleum in Tehran on Sunday to reaffirm their commitment to the ideals of the late founder of the Islamic Republic.
According to IRNA, the ceremony brought together athletes from various disciplines along with several sports officials. The participants paid homage to Imam Khomeini and honored the memory of the martyrs of the Islamic Revolution and the Iran-Iraq war, known as the Sacred Defense.
During the event, Sayyed Hassan Khomeini, the custodian of the mausoleum and grandson of Imam Khomeini, delivered a speech highlighting the significance of sports in fostering national identity and pride. He also praised the accomplishments of Iranian female athletes, who have secured numerous medals in international competitions for the country.
Imam Khomeini passed away in 1989 at the age of 87 due to illness. His legacy continues to shape Iran’s political and cultural landscape, with annual ceremonies held to commemorate his contributions.
